There are several types of gate openers at lowes, each with different features and specifications. Here are some common ones:
Sliding gate opener
This gate opener is ideal for gates that slide open instead of swinging. It is mounted on the gate track and powered by a motor. It is suitable for gates that are heavy or have wide openings. The sliding gate opener comes in different styles, such as solar-powered, battery-backed up, and AC-powered.
Swing gate opener
This opener is popular for gates that swing open. It can be mounted on the post or arm inside. The swing gate opener is compatible with most gates. It is available in various types, like solar-powered, battery-backed-up, and AC or DC powered.
Underground gate opener
This opener is installed underground, making it less visible. It is mounted inside the gate and outside the motor. A concrete base is needed for support during installation. The underground gate opener is ideal for swinging gates and comes in different types, such as AC or DC-powered and solar-powered.
Dual swing gate opener
This opener is designed specifically for double gates. It comes with two sets of mounting and automatic opening for all gates. The dual swing gate opener is suitable for swinging gates and comes in various types, like solar-powered, battery-backed-up, and AC or DC-powered.
Solar gate opener
This opener is powered by a solar panel, making it more energy efficient. A battery is used to store the energy produced by the solar panel. It is ideal for locations that have high sun exposure. The solar gate opener is suitable for sliding and swinging gates. It comes in various types, like solar-powered and battery-backed-up.
Keypad gate opener
This opener has a keypad installed near the gate. It requires a code to be entered to open the gate. It is ideal for swinging and sliding gates and enhances security by restricting access to authorized persons. The keypad gate opener is suitable for residential and commercial areas.
Remote control gate opener
This opener comes with a remote control that can be used from a distance to open or close the gate. It is popular for residential and commercial areas and is convenient since it does not require leaving the vehicle to open the gate.

Gate openers have various applications across different industries and sectors. Here are some common applications:
Residential Properties
Many homeowners install gate openers to enhance security and provide convenient access control. This is particularly common in areas with a high crime rate. In addition, it helps to keep pets and children safe by restricting access to the street.
Commercial Properties
Companies, office buildings, and commercial properties use gate openers to secure their premises and control vehicle access. Automatic gate openers for heavy gates are particularly popular in these areas since they are a high-traffic area and require frequent opening and closing of the gates.
Industrial Facilities
Industrial facilities, such as warehouses and manufacturing plants, use gate openers to secure their locations and manage the entry and exit of vehicles and personnel. This is because they often have large and heavy gates that require a powerful and durable opener.
Parking Lots
Automatic gate openers are used in parking areas to control access and manage the flow of vehicles. They are integrated with access control systems, such as key cards, remote controls, or license plate recognition, to permit entry to authorized vehicles only.
Emergency Services
Fire departments, police, and other emergency services use gate openers to quickly access secured areas when needed. They can use emergency codes or key fobs to operate the gates during emergencies and gain immediate entry.
Educational Institutions
Schools, colleges, and universities install gate openers to secure their campuses and control pedestrian and vehicle traffic. This ensures the safety of children and students and regulates who accesses the institution.
Hospitals and Healthcare Facilities
Hospitals and healthcare centers use gate openers to manage access for vehicles, patients, staff, and visitors. They ensure a secure environment for patients and staff and facilitate the delivery of medical supplies and emergency services.
Government and Military
Government buildings, military installations, and other government agencies often use gate openers to secure their premises and control access. This includes high-security locations that require advanced access control systems.
Farmsteads and Rural Areas
Farmsteads, agricultural properties, and rural areas install gate openers to secure livestock, equipment, and property. This prevents unauthorized access to farmland and ensures the safety of animals.
Power and Speed:
Considering the power and speed of a lowes gate opener is crucial before purchasing. If the gate is heavy or lengthy, a more powerful opener will be needed. Also, consider how fast the gate should open; a quicker opener has more convenience but may be less safe.
Solar vs. Electric:
The choice between a solar and electric lowes gate opener depends on the specific circumstances. Solar openers are excellent for remote areas without electricity, while electric openers work well where power is accessible and reliable.
Durability and Weather Resistance:
When purchasing a lowes gate opener, it is important to consider its durability and weather resistance. This ensures the opener can withstand various weather conditions, such as extreme heat, cold, rain, or dust, which protects its functionality and longevity.
Safety Features:
Safety features to consider when purchasing a lowes gate opener include obstacle detection, which stops and reverses the gate if it hits something; automatic close timers that set how long the gate stays open; and keypad or remote control access for quick, secure entry.
Compatibility:
Compatibility is important when choosing a gate opener. One should ensure that the opener works well with the existing gates, including material, size and weight. Also, check that the remotes, keypads and other features work together.
Ease of Installation and Maintenance:
Installation and maintenance should be simple and clear. Some models may require professional installation, while others are DIY-friendly. Also, consider the maintenance needs, such as how often parts should be lubricated or checked.
Noise Level:
Noise level can be important if the gate is near living areas or quiet spaces. Some openers may be noisier due to their power or mechanism type, while others are more subtle, such as belt-driven models.
Q1: How difficult is it to install a gate opener?
A1: Installation difficulty varies depending on the opener and gate type. Some, like solar-powered openers, are designed for easy DIY installation, while others may require professional installation.
Q2: What if the gate opener is not working due to a dead battery?
A2: Most solar gate openers have a battery backup that stores energy in the daytime and powers the opener at night or during cloudy days. If the battery is dead, it can be recharged using an external power source.
Q3: Does a gate opener work during power outages?
A3: Yes, solar-powered gate openers function during power outages. They rely on sunlight to power the gate opener and can also store energy in a battery backup.
